Well lets start with breaking it down into the ten ages.

1. Stone Age (10000 BCE - 3500 BCE)
2. Bronze Age (3500 BCE - 700 BCE)
3. Iron Age (700 BCE - 300 BCE)
4. Antiquity (300 BCE - 500 CE)
5. Medieval Age (500 - 1500)
6. Renaissance (1500 - 1600 )
7. Enlightenment Age (1600 - 1800)
8. Industrial Age (1800 - 1945)
9. Modern Age (1945 - 1990)
10. Information Age (1990 - Present)

At least, that's what I'm assuming.
